Whether you are buying your first home or selling a long-held property, the process involves significant legal obligations that demand careful attention. Clearstone Law provides comprehensive support for both buyers and sellers in residential transactions, ensuring that all legal requirements are met efficiently and with full transparency.
For buyers, we conduct thorough title searches, review the Agreement of Purchase and Sale, manage the flow of funds, and ensure that title is transferred free and clear of any encumbrances. For sellers, we prepare the necessary documentation, coordinate with lenders and real estate agents, and ensure that the proceeds of sale are properly distributed.

Access to financing is a critical component of most residential real estate transactions. Clearstone Law assists clients in understanding and fulfilling their legal obligations in connection with mortgage financing, whether they are first-time borrowers or experienced property owners refinancing existing debt.
We act for both borrowers and institutional lenders in residential mortgage transactions. Our team ensures that all mortgage documents are properly prepared and executed, that the lender’s security is properly registered on title, and that funds are advanced in accordance with the agreed-upon terms.

Residential leasing involves a careful balance of rights and obligations between landlords and tenants. Clearstone Law assists both property owners and tenants in understanding and protecting their legal interests in connection with residential lease agreements.
For landlords, we draft and review lease agreements that comply with Ontario’s Residential Tenancies Act, advise on permitted rent increases, and guide clients through the process of addressing lease breaches or pursuing remedies available at the Landlord and Tenant Board.
